Transaction 6623a88e62cd9b4cf19c48851869bce5d66cb709148db703fd869bd44c09e36f
1 Input
1 Output
-
6623a88e62cd9b4cf19c48851869bce5d66cb709148db703fd869bd44c09e36f:0
- value
- 3999045
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f04ac27b67c4c4c52429e3fba6216f5cca9816a7 OP_EQUAL
- address
- 3PbZeyfSvN4Md9GFPBvakyNSSBVR4ck4HA